java
解决Java程序导入后出现叹号的常见问题与解决方法
在使用Java进行软件开发时,开发者们经常会遇到在导入项目时出现的叹号标识。这一现象通常会让初学者困惑,同时也可能对项目的编译和运行造成影响。本文将为您深入解析这一问题的原因,并提供有效的解决方案。
叹号的出现:表示什么?
在Java IDE(集成开发环境)中,如Eclipse、IntelliJ IDEA等,叹号通常表示有某些问题需要注意。这些问题可能是编译错误、库缺失或者其他配置问题。下面是一些常见的情况:
- 缺少依赖库
- 类或包未找到
- 导入或版本错误
- 编码不兼容
- 不符合Java语言规范的代码
常见原因及解决方法
面对叹号的问题,我们可以通过排查常见原因来找到解决方案:
1. 缺少依赖库
如果您的项目依赖于某些库,但导入后这些库未被找到,叹号就会出现。对此,您可以:
- 确保您已经在项目中正确添加了所有需要的库。
- 在Maven项目中,检查
pom.xml
文件,确保依赖项已经正确声明。 - 对于Gradle项目,核实
build.gradle
中的依赖设置。
2. 类或包未找到
当您导入的类或者包在项目中不存在时,也会出现叹号。解决方法包括:
- 检查导入语句是否正确,确保包的命名没有错别字。
- 确保所有需要的文件都已经在您的项目目录中。
- 尝试在IDE中刷新项目,以更新类路径。
3. 导入或版本错误
如果您导入的类或库版本与项目不兼容,那么也可能导致叹号的出现。您可以采取以下措施:
- 核实各个库的版本,确保它们之间的兼容性。
- 咨询相应的文档,确认所使用的版本是否符合预期。
- 如果可能,尝试进行版本的升级或降级。
4. 编码不兼容
不同编码格式可能会导致文件在导入时出现问题。可以尝试:
- 将所有源文件的编码格式设为UTF-8。
- 在IDE中调整项目的编码设置,并重新打开项目。
5. 不符合Java语言规范的代码
在代码中存在编写错误时,叹号也可能会出现。对此,建议您:
- 使用IDE的语法检查功能,查找并修复代码中的错误。
- 参阅Java文档,确保遵循语言的语法规则。
总结
导入Java程序时出现的叹号不仅仅是一个小小的警告,它可能反映了更深层次的问题。通过上述分析与解决方法,相信您已经可以针对不同的情况进行有效的排查,处理叹号问题。如果您在解决过程中遇到困难,建议查阅相关文档或咨询更多的开发者。
感谢您阅读这篇文章!希望通过本文章的解答,您能够更顺利地处理Java项目中的叹号问题,提升自己的开发效率。如有更多疑问,请随时向我们提出。
热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...